ACRONYMS AND THEIR FULL MEANING



                                       ACRONYM                                                     MEANING

                                            BTC                                                                    Bitcoin
                                            OP                                                                     Original Post or Original Poster
                                            DYOR                                                                 Do Your Own Research
                                            DT                                                                     Default Trust
                                            ATH                                                                   All Time High
                                            ATL                                                                    All  Time Low
                                            BTD                                                                   Buy The Deep
                                            DAO                                                                  Decentralized  Autonomous  Organisation
                                            DAPP                                                                 Decentralized Application
                                            DEFI                                                                   Decentralized Finance
                                            FOMO                                                                 Fear Of Missing Out
                                            FUD                                                                    Fear Uncertain and Doubt
                                            HODL                                                                 Hold
                                            KYC                                                                   Know Your Customer
                                            NGMI                                                                 Not Gonna To Make It
                                            WAGMI                                                               We're All Gonna Make It
                                            AI                                                                      Artificial Intelligence
                                            CFNP                                                                  Close For New Participants
                                            DLT                                                                     Distributed ledger Technology
                                            AMA                                                                    Ask Me Anything
                                            ALT                                                                     Alternative Cryptocurrency
                                            2FA                                                                     Two Factor Authentication
                                            API                                                                      Application Programming Interface
                                            CMC                                                                    Coin Market Cap
                                            DDoS/DoS                                                           Distributed Denial of Service
                                            DEX                                                                     Decentralized Exchange
                                            CEX                                                                     Centralized Exchange
                                            DPoS                                                                   Delegated Proof of Stake
                                            POW                                                                    Proof of Work
                                            POA                                                                     Proof of Auhority
                                            POB                                                                     Proof of Burn
                                            POD                                                                     Proof of Developer
                                            ICO                                                                      Initial Coin Offering
                                            IDO                                                                      Initial Dex Offering
                                            IEO                                                                      Initial Exchange Offering
                                            IFO                                                                      Initial Future Offering
                                            ITO                                                                      Initial Token Offering
                                            STO                                                                     Security Token Offering
                                            SATS                                                                   Satoshis; smallest unit of bitcoin denomination
                                            mBTC                                                                  Millibitcoin
                                            uBTC                                                                   MicroBitcoin
                                            MCAP                                                                  Market Capitalization
                                            NFT                                                                     Non Fungible Token
                                            P2P                                                                     Peer-to-Peer
                                            PnD                                                                    Pump and Dump
                                            SegWit                                                               Segregated Witness (Bitcoin wallet)
                                            TxID                                                                  Transaction Identification
                                            VPN                                                                   Virtual Private Network
